Subject: [08/46] USB: ftdi_sio: remove unused rx_byte counter

2.6.31-stable review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let us know.

------------------
From: Johan Hovold <jhovold@gmail.com>

commit 63b0061246b54b849da8f189ae048e8110d8ce7d upstream.

Remove unused rx_byte counter which is never exposed as noted by Alan
Cox.

Signed-off-by: Johan Hovold <jhovold@gmail.com>
Signed-off-by: Greg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@suse.de>
Signed-off-by: Greg Kroah-Hartman <gregkh@suse.de>

---
 drivers/usb/serial/ftdi_sio.c |   13 -------------
 1 file changed, 13 deletions(-)

--- a/drivers/usb/serial/ftdi_sio.c
+++ b/drivers/usb/serial/ftdi_sio.c
@@ -81,7 +81,6 @@ struct ftdi_private {
 	struct delayed_work rx_work;
 	struct usb_serial_port *port;
 	int rx_processed;
-	unsigned long rx_bytes;
 
 	__u16 interface;	/* FT2232C, FT2232H or FT4232H port interface
 				   (0 for FT232/245) */
@@ -1701,9 +1700,6 @@ static int ftdi_open(struct tty_struct *
 	spin_lock_irqsave(&priv->tx_lock, flags);
 	priv->tx_bytes = 0;
 	spin_unlock_irqrestore(&priv->tx_lock, flags);
-	spin_lock_irqsave(&priv->rx_lock, flags);
-	priv->rx_bytes = 0;
-	spin_unlock_irqrestore(&priv->rx_lock, flags);
 
 	write_latency_timer(port);
 
@@ -2016,8 +2012,6 @@ static void ftdi_read_bulk_callback(stru
 	struct usb_serial_port *port = urb->context;
 	struct tty_struct *tty;
 	struct ftdi_private *priv;
-	unsigned long countread;
-	unsigned long flags;
 	int status = urb->status;
 
 	if (urb->number_of_packets > 0) {
@@ -2056,13 +2050,6 @@ static void ftdi_read_bulk_callback(stru
 		goto out;
 	}
 
-	/* count data bytes, but not status bytes */
-	countread = urb->actual_length;
-	countread -= 2 * DIV_ROUND_UP(countread, priv->max_packet_size);
-	spin_lock_irqsave(&priv->rx_lock, flags);
-	priv->rx_bytes += countread;
-	spin_unlock_irqrestore(&priv->rx_lock, flags);
-
 	ftdi_process_read(&priv->rx_work.work);
 out:
 	tty_kref_put(tty);
